Highest Education Level

Clinical Coordinators in Arkansas offer the following education background
Master's Degree
38.1%
Bachelor's Degree
37.7%
Doctorate Degree
17.6%
Associate's Degree
2.9%
Vocational Degree or Certification
2.2%
High School or GED
1.2%
Some College
0.3%
Some High School
0.0%
